Starting from Kingston to the World: Dancehall's Evolution

Dancehall, emerging from the streets of Kingston in the late 1970s, has undergone a remarkable journey, evolving from a hyperlocal vibe culture to a globally recognized genre. Initially a reaction against the polished production of reggae, early dancehall embraced raw lyrics, rapping styles, and a relentless, driving rhythm. During the following decades, artists like Shabba Ranks, Beenie Man, and Bounty Killer started to attract international recognition, fueled by unofficial recordings that circulated throughout the world. This organic spread, coupled with its inherent energetic appeal, paved the way for current dancehall's massive influence on genres such as pop music, fashion, and worldwide dance culture – solidifying its place as a truly essential force in modern music.

Roots Origins & Riddim Energy

The evolution of Jamaican music is a remarkable journey, deeply intertwined with history and social commentary. Beginning with the soulful sounds of Island music, born from Ska and Rocksteady, emerged a deeply conscious expression that resonated globally. These early rhythms provided the fertile ground for a completely different beast to develop: Dancehall. The fire of Dancehall, with its more info rapid tempos, deejay-led vocals, and catchy beats, represents a unique cultural shift. From grassroots beginnings, it has become a worldwide phenomenon, demonstrating the impact of Jamaican music to move audiences across the world. It’s a dynamic landscape where the echoes of Roots continue to inform and fuel the fierce spirit of Party music.
